[Guideline on the assessment and management of cardiovascular risk in China].

Abstract

Cardiovascular disease (CVD) is the leading cause of death and burden of diseases in China. Prevention and control of CVD has been challenging. Risk assessment and management for CVD risk factors are essential for primary prevention of CVD. According to recent observational and interventional evidences worldwide and studies in Chinese population, the guideline introduced how to conduct cardiovascular risk assessment in China, including the procedure for 10-year and lifetime risk assessment, the risk stratification, and the application of web-based and mobile risk assessment tools. Furthermore, in order to facilitate the primary prevention of CVD, the guideline targeted therapeutic lifestyle changes, and highlighted principles for management of blood pressure, lipids, and glucose, etc. The implementation of the guideline will facilitate the risk assessment of CVD and risk factor management, and promote both individualized and community-based prevention of CVD in China.
